Understanding OEM Super Light Clay
OEM super light clay is a versatile material that has gained popularity among artists, crafters, and educators. This lightweight clay is easy to mold and shape, making it ideal for a variety of projects, from intricate sculptures to simple school crafts. Its unique properties allow it to air dry without the need for baking, which adds to its appeal.

One of the key benefits of using OEM super light clay is its flexibility. Artists can create detailed designs without the fear of the material cracking or breaking during the drying process. Furthermore, its lightweight nature makes it suitable for creating large-scale projects without the added weight of traditional clays.

The Manufacturing Process
The manufacturing process of OEM super light clay is crucial in determining the final product’s quality. Most suppliers use high-quality raw materials that ensure durability and ease of use. The mixing and blending stages require precision to achieve the desired consistency and texture. Any discrepancies at this stage can lead to inferior products that do not meet customer expectations.
After the initial mixing, the clay undergoes rigorous quality control tests to ensure it meets industry standards. This includes checking for proper drying times, flexibility, and color accuracy. Suppliers who prioritize quality assurance are more likely to produce superior products that satisfy both crafters and professional artists alike.
